> Now the one thing i didnt see how to do is set up the cdrom...
> i run xcdplayer, and it comes back with "device not configured" no
> matter what button i try to push... (used to get"permission denied", but
> good ole chmod 777 * took care of that)

xcdplayer will continue to spit 'device not configured's until you put an
audio CD in.  It doesn't appear to work with ATAPI CDs either.

> Now all i need to do is configure the cdrom... (easier said than done?)
> its a creative labs 6x on the same controller as my hard drive, and is
> set to slave, the hard drive being master (imagine that)
> i believe the device is wdc0 for the cdrom... anyone wanna take a stab
> at this?

You mean wcd0. 

You need to modify your kernel config to include the atapi options.  See
LINT.
